GREATEST RACES #22: Michael Schumacher seals one of his ‘greatest ever’ victories in atrocious conditions – 1996 Spanish Grand Prix

To mark F1’s 75th anniversary celebrations, F1.com is counting down the sport’s 25 greatest races with a new feature every week. While you may not agree with the order, we hope you enjoy the stories of these epic races that have helped make this sport what it is today. At No. 22, Lawrence Barretto looks back on seven-time World Champion Michael Schumacher’s stunning victory in the 1996 Spanish Grand Prix – his first win for Ferrari – with Jean Alesi calling it one of the F1 legend’s ‘greatest ever’ triumphs…
